    Default Stalking Leopard

    I just completed cutting this one this evening. It is a pattern from Scroll Saw Village done by Seyit. I figure it took me about 15 hours cutting time. I used 2/0 and 3/0 Flying Dutchman spiral blades. I promised myself, no more cutting until I finish and frame the ones I have done so far. It is hard to stay away for the scroll saw.
